gpt4 book ai didi

sql-server - SQL Server 的基本查询

转载 作者:搜寻专家 更新时间:2023-10-30 22:18:20 24 4
gpt4 key购买 nike

  1. 为什么要使用rowguid,有什么好处?

  2. 假设一家公司有成千上万的客户,为了提高性能和快速查询,是否可以根据性别对他们进行划分,如果不是,那是为什么?

  3. 像 Facebook 这样的大公司如何处理他们的评论、用户和其他事物的主键,例如:

    假设有五个用户,主键为1,2,3,4,5...

    如果从那里删除用户 3,现在将剩下 1、2、4、5,这是连续链之间的一种差距。他们如何处理?

最佳答案

  1. 不知道 - 也许您使用了一个非自动值,这样您就可以在其他数据库中保持它不变(可能用于第三部分集成等)

  2. 不要在性别等字段上进行划分,当您不知道性别(或想要完整列表)时,您将不得不搜索两个表,当您想要添加其他过滤/搜索时也是如此你将不得不再次处理多个表

  3. 那么如果 ID 链中存在间隙怎么办 - 它不会产生任何影响。为什么您认为它很重要?

关于sql-server - SQL Server 的基本查询,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7927495/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com